Overview

The Makino U86 is the largest standard wire EDM in Makino's lineup, built for shops that cut oversized die plates, large mold components, and structural aerospace parts that exceed the capacity of 600-class machines. With an 800 x 600 mm travel envelope and a table that handles workpieces over 1,200 kg, the U86 addresses the big-work segment where only a handful of competitors play.

Axis travel measures 800 x 600 x 500 mm (31.5 x 23.6 x 19.7 in) on X/Y/Z — a massive envelope by wire EDM standards. U and V axes provide +/-100 mm (+/-3.9 in) for taper cutting on the tallest workpieces. The worktable spans 1,100 x 800 mm (43.3 x 31.5 in) and accommodates workpieces up to 1,100 x 800 x 500 mm (43.3 x 31.5 x 19.7 in) at a maximum weight of 1,500 kg (3,307 lb).

The U86 uses Makino's high-performance digital AC generator engineered for efficient cutting in thick cross-sections. Surface finish capability reaches 0.15 um Ra (6 uin Ra) with multi-pass skim cuts. Wire diameter range covers 0.15 to 0.30 mm (0.006 to 0.012 in), and positioning accuracy is rated at +/-0.003 mm (+/-0.00012 in). On a machine this large, maintaining +/-3 micron accuracy across the full 800 x 600 mm envelope is a significant engineering achievement backed by precision glass scales and thermal compensation.

Taper cutting handles angles up to +/-25 degrees at reduced height, with the +/-100 mm U/V offset providing substantial independent wire guide travel for steep tapers on tall workpieces. Makino's Hyper-i touchscreen control drives the machine with comprehensive technology databases sized for the thick-workpiece applications the U86 targets.

The large submerged cutting tank with temperature-controlled dielectric is critical — on a machine with 500 mm Z travel and 1,500 kg workpieces, thermal management is essential for holding tolerance through programs that may run for days. Automatic wire threading with broken wire recovery keeps unattended operation running reliably.

The U86 competes with the Sodick ALN1200G, Mitsubishi BA24, and GF Machining Solutions CUT 1000 in the extra-large wire EDM segment. New pricing typically ranges from $320,000 to $440,000.

Strengths & Limitations

Strengths

  • Largest standard travel (800 x 600 x 500 mm) in Makino's wire EDM lineup handles oversized die plates and mold components
  • 1,500 kg workpiece capacity supports the heaviest die steel sections and large mold base plates
  • 500 mm Z-axis travel enables cutting the tallest workpieces and deep extrusion die blocks
  • +/-100 mm U/V offset provides the wire guide range needed for steep taper on tall workpieces
  • +/-0.003 mm accuracy across the full 800 x 600 mm envelope is a genuine engineering achievement at this scale
  • Temperature-controlled dielectric maintains accuracy through multi-day programs on large workpieces

Limitations

  • Very large footprint — approximately 4.2 x 3.5 m plus clearances — requires substantial floor space
  • 8,500 kg machine weight demands reinforced concrete foundations engineered for the load
  • Premium pricing ($320K-$440K) limits the U86 to shops with consistent large-workpiece demand
  • Longer dielectric fill and thermal stabilization time at startup compared to smaller machines
  • +/-0.003 mm accuracy is wider than mid-size machines — not suited for sub-micron precision work

Frequently Asked Questions

01 What does a Makino U86 cost?

New U86 machines typically price between $320,000 and $440,000 depending on configuration and options. The large-format platform commands a significant premium over mid-size machines due to the scale of the mechanical components, tank, and precision systems required. Used U86 machines are rare — when available, expect $160,000-$260,000 for units from 2015-2020.

02 What foundation does the U86 require?

At 8,500 kg, the U86 requires a reinforced concrete foundation specifically engineered for the load. A typical foundation pad is 300-400 mm thick with rebar mesh, isolated from shop floor vibration. Consult Makino's installation specifications and a structural engineer before installation. Foundation problems are the number one cause of accuracy issues on large wire EDMs.

03 How does the U86 compare to the UX6?

The U86 is substantially larger in every dimension — 800 x 600 x 500 mm travel vs 650 x 450 x 420 mm, and 1,500 kg capacity vs 1,000 kg. The UX6 offers tighter accuracy (+/-0.002 mm vs +/-0.003 mm) due to its more compact structure. Choose the U86 when workpiece size demands it; the UX6 when you can fit your work in its envelope and want tighter tolerance.

04 Can the U86 run unattended?

Yes. Automatic wire threading with broken wire recovery enables lights-out operation. Given that programs on the U86 routinely run 24-72 hours on large workpieces, unattended capability is essential. The temperature-controlled dielectric system and submerged cutting tank maintain consistent conditions throughout extended programs without operator intervention.

05 What is the typical cutting speed on thick workpieces?

On 300-500 mm tall D2 tool steel with 0.25 mm brass wire, expect roughing speeds in the 150-250 mm2/min range. Thick workpieces inherently cut slower due to flushing limitations and debris evacuation. The U86's generator and flushing system are optimized for these conditions, maintaining stable cutting where smaller machines would struggle with wire breaks.
